PrettyPhoto - a jQuery Lightbox clone

PrettyPhoto - a jQuery Lightbox clone July 13th, 2008 in Javascript | Tags: Gallery, jQuery | No Responses A new version 2.1 of prettyPhoto released. Descriptions/Titles now support html code. Usage is simple, just include the jQuery library, prettyPhoto javascript and the prettyPhoto CSS file and add rel=”prettyPhoto” to any picture you want to activate the prettyPhoto feature. If you want the images to be a part of a gallery, just add the gallery name in braket. Tested and working in Firefox 2-3 (Mac/PC), Safari 3.1.1 (Mac), IE 6-7. Uncompressed version - script: 16kb / CSS: 8kb, compressed size - script: 8kb / CSS: 3.8kb.

Plug-in jQuery pour pré-charger les images CSS - MarcArea Weblog

Je suis tombé il y a quelques temps sur un plug-in sympa pour jQuery qui permet de pré-charger les images des fichiers CSS (via). C'est utile dans un certain nombre de cas pour le webdev moderne. Ca m'avait plu et je voulais l'utiliser mais je me suis rendu compte qu'il ne prenait pas en compte les fichiers importés via la règle @import. J'ai donc ré-écrit le script en améliorant 2 ou 3 petites choses : * Je fais gaffe de parser seulement les CSS de type @media screen * Je fais du récursif pour choper les éventuels styles @importés (façon W3C et IE) * Je stock les règles dans un tableau pour éviter d'avoir une seule regex à appliquer sur une seule grosse chaîne, c'est plus performant

Galleria - a Javascript Image Gallery

Galleria is a javascript image gallery written in jQuery. It loads the images one by one from an unordered list and displays thumbnails when each image is loaded. It will create thumbnails for you if you choose so, scaled or unscaled, centered and cropped inside a fixed thumbnail box defined by CSS. The core of Galleria lies in it's smart preloading behaviour, snappiness and the fresh absence of obtrusive design elements. Use it as a foundation for your custom styled image gallery. Demos

FancyBox - jQuery image zooming plugin

Inspired by many other lightbox-like tools, now made kinda different image zooming script for those who want something fresh. It`s powered by great javascript library - jQuery, tested with IE6, IE7, Firefox Features: * Automatically scales large images to fit in window * Adds a nice drop shadow under the full-size image * Image sets to group related images and navigate through them

jqzoom Zoom sur Images

allows you to realize a small magnifier window close to the image or images on your web page easily. I decided to build this jQuery plugin to embed detailed big images in my B2B.So now in few steps you can have your jQZoom in your website,eCommerce or whatever you want.

Lazy Load Plugin for jQuery

A intégrer dans spip ? Lazy loader delays loading of images in (long) pages. Images below the fold (far down in the page) wont be loaded before user scrolls down.
